Advances in Investment Analysis and Portfolio Management, Series 2, Volume 7: 2016

Cheng-Few Lee
4.9/5 (22149 ratings)
Description:Advances in Investment Analysis and Portfolio Management (New Series) is an annual publication designed to disseminate developments in the area of investment analysis and portfolio management. The publication is a forum for statistical and quantitative analyses of issues in security analysis, portfolio management, options, futures, and other related issues. The objective is to promote interaction between academic research in finance, economics, and accounting and applied research inthe financial community. The chapters in this volume cover a wider range of topics including stock valuation, stock market, mutual funds, single stock futures, and microstructure.
